Where in the Bible do the disciples ask Jesus to teach them to pray?

It is evident from Luke’s Gospel that Jesus prays often (Luke 3:21; 5:16; 6:12; 9:18, 28). Jesus’ disciples have no doubt noticed His prayerfulness and in this passage they ask Him to teach them how to pray (Luke 11:1).

How does Jesus say we should pray?

Summary. Jesus taught, “When you pray, do not be like the hypocrites, for they love to pray standing in the synagogues and on the street corners to be seen by men … but when you pray, go into your room, close the door and pray to your father who is unseen.”

What is the 4 types of prayer?

Forms of prayer. The tradition of the Catholic Church highlights four basic elements of Christian prayer: (1) Prayer of Adoration/Blessing, (2) Prayer of Contrition/Repentance, (3) Prayer of Thanksgiving/Gratitude, and (4) Prayer of Supplication/Petition/Intercession.

What prayers did Jesus pray?

A number of times the canonical gospels describe Jesus praying to God.

Three prayers on the cross:

  • “Father forgive them; for they know not what they do” (Luke 23:34)
  • “My God, My God, why hast thou forsaken me?” (Matt 27:46, Mark 15:34)
  • “Father, into thy hands I commit my spirit” (Luke 23:46)
